Practice with Syntax (word ordering)

Use the following four sentences and rewrite them as instructed. Try and maintain as much of the original wording as possible.

I saw a field of yellow roses. They made me think of my little sister. She loved roses and she loved yellow. It was cool that day and the sun was out.

1. Rewrite these phrases into a single sentence.

2. Rewrite these phrases into one long sentence and one short sentence.

3. Begin a rewrite with "My little sister..."

4. Begin a rewrite with "It was cool that day and the sun was out..."

All of your rewrites say the same thing, but have very different syntax (phrasing/word order). Which do you prefer? Do you have any idea why?
